Pistachio Cream Chocolate Chip Cookie Ingredients
For the Dough
- Unsalted Butter – Provides richness and moisture. Substitution: Salted butter can be used with reduced added salt.
- Granulated Sugar – Adds sweetness and texture.
- Brown Sugar – Enhances moisture and contributes to chewiness.
- Eggs – Binds the ingredients and adds moisture.
- Vanilla Extract – Adds depth of flavor, beautifully pairing with pistachios.
- All-Purpose Flour – Provides structure; essential for the best texture. Substitution: Gluten-free flour blend can be used for a gluten-free version.
- Baking Soda – Acts as a leavening agent for the cookies to rise.
- Salt – Enhances overall flavor.
For the Sweetness
- Chocolate Chips – Adds richness and sweetness. Substitution: Feel free to swap with white chocolate or butterscotch chips for a fun twist.
- Pistachio Cream – Provides a unique flavor and moisture that elevates these cookies. Substitution: Almond butter or hazelnut spread can also be used as alternatives.
For the Crunch
- Chopped Pistachios – Adds delightful crunch and a nutty flavor, enhancing the cookie experience.

How to Make Pistachio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ies
-
Preheat your oven to 350°F. This ensures even baking, allowing your cookies to rise just right and form that perfect golden edge.
-
Cream together softened but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ar in a mixing bowl until light and fluffy. This step is crucial for achieving that soft and chewy cookie texture!
-
Add the eggs, one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Then, stir in the vanilla extract. This addition enhances the flavor and helps bind the ingredients together beautifully.
-
Whisk together the all-purpose flour, baking soda, and salt in a separate bowl. This creates the dry mixture that will give the cookies their structure and delightful chewiness.
-
Combine the dry ingredients with the wet mixture slowly, stirring until just combined. Be careful not to overmix, as this can result in tougher cookies!
-
Fold in the chocolate chips, pistachio cream, and chopped pistachios gently. This is the moment when all those delicious flavors meld together, promising a delightful treat!
-
Scoop rounded tablespoons of dough onto ungreased baking sheets, making sure to space the cookies apart. This gives them room to spread while baking.
-
Bake in the preheated oven for 10-12 minutes until the edges are golden brown and the centers look set yet soft. Keep an eye on them to avoid over-baking!
-
Cool the cookies on the baking sheets for a few minutes before transferring them to wire racks. This cooling step helps them set perfectly without crumbling.
Optional: Drizzle with melted chocolate for an extra indulgent touch!

Expert Tips for Pistachio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ies
- Avoid Overmixing: Overmixing can toughen your cookies. Mix until just combined for that perfectly soft and chewy texture.
- Chill the Dough: For an even softer cookie, chill the dough for 30 minutes before baking. It helps the flavors meld beautifully!
- Watch the Baking Time: Start checking your cookies at the 10-minute mark to avoid over-baking. They should be golden on the edges yet soft in the center.
- Perfectly Measure Flour: Spoon and level your flour for accurate measurement; too much flour can lead to dense cookies.

Make Ahead Options
These Pistachio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ies are perfect for meal prep! You can prepare the cookie dough up to 24 hours in advance; simply scoop the dough onto baking sheets, cover tightly with plastic wrap, and refrigerate to maintain freshness. Additionally, if you want even more convenience, you can freeze the dough for up to 3 months. Just form the dough balls, place them in a single layer on a baking sheet to freeze, then transfer to a zip-top bag. When you’re ready to bake, there’s no need to thaw—just bake directly from the freezer, adding an extra minute or two to the baking time for delicious, soft, and chewy cookies that taste just as delightful!
Storage Tips for Pistachio Cream Chocolate Chip Cookies
Room Temperature: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 1 week to maintain their softness and flavor.
Refrigerator: If you want to keep them fresh longer, you can store them in the fridge for up to 2 weeks—just remember to seal them well!
Freezer: Freeze cookies in a single layer on a baking sheet for 1 hour, then transfer to a sealed bag for up to 3 months. Bake from frozen by adding a couple of minutes to the baking time.

What should I do if my cookies turn out too hard or overbaked?
If your cookies are hard, they may have been overbaked or overmixed. Always check for doneness at the 10-minute mark; the edges should be golden, while the center remains soft.
